Abstract

The age and sex composition of representatives of the generations of millennials and zoomers in Belarus is given. The most frequently used by generations Y and Z are social networks, instant messengers are singled out. The specificity of the influence of social media on the use of traditional media by young generations as a source of information is outlined. A detailed analysis of the results of a written survey conducted in 2018, 2020, and 2021 with 2742 respondents under the age of 30 is given, on the basis of which the features of media consumption of millennials and zoomers are formed.
